Always Keep Your Filter Clean

Just because you skim and vacuum your pool often doesn’t mean that there’s no more debris and dirt. Switch your filter to the backwash setting in order to remove these items that may have gotten stuck. However, be wary of doing this too often – try to follow the manufacturer’s recommendations because cleaning it too much can make it ineffective.

Pay Attention to Areas Around the Pool

Is your pool surrounded by loose rocks or sand? If so, these may get kicked into the pool often and could mean that you’ll need to keep a close eye on the area. Sweep around the pool often to keep any debris as far away from the pool entrance as possible.
